Hi all,
I recently updated my out-of-date DAOS installation to commit a7f093db2fc96aa1dc20cc8c293d44274474ef62 (I'm sure this wasn't the commit that changed this behavior, but good to have for reference), and it seems I can no longer start the DAOS I/O server due to a failure in hwloc_set_membind (https://github.com/daos-stack/daos/blob/master/src/iosrv/srv.c#L392).
I get the following lines in my log:
05/04-18:52:41.20 Talos DAOS[14193/14197] server ERR src/iosrv/srv.c:395 dss_srv_handler() failed to set memory affinity: 38
which I think corresponds to a return value of ENOSYS from hwloc_set_membind, probably due to some form of missing support for the type of memory binding requested. Has the DAOS team seen this issue on other machines? Removing the call from the DAOS source allows me to start the server once again, but of course that's just a temporary workaround for now.
